Galvani discovered that muscles in dissected frog legs twitched when touched with a charged metal scalpel, leading to the theory of "animal electricity." Volta developed the first electric battery, known as the voltaic pile, disproving Galvani's theory and demonstrating that electricity could be produced chemically. Their work paved the way for modern understanding of electricity and its applications.

Count Alessandro Volta disagreed with Luigi Galvani's theory of animal electricity and proposed that electricity was produced by the contact of different metals. This led to the development of the first chemical battery known as the voltaic pile, which later became the basis for modern batteries.
Alessandro Volta was inspired by Luigi Galvani's experiments in electricity using frogs' legs. Volta sought to understand and replicate this phenomenon without the use of animal tissue, leading to his invention of the first electric battery in 1800.
Alessandro Volta was an Italian physicist who is best known for inventing the electric battery, known as the voltaic pile, in 1800. This invention laid the foundation for the development of modern battery technology and made significant contributions to the field of electrochemistry. Volta's work also helped provide evidence against the theory of "animal electricity" proposed by Luigi Galvani, advancing the understanding of the nature of electricity.
